If Creditwatch Services has been making unwanted robocalls to your cell phone without your permission, or after you told them to stop calling, you could be entitled to between $500 and $1500 in damages for each and every call. How do you know it’s a computer call? When you answer, you hear a pre-recorded voice, or maybe silence, delay, clicks, or music, before you’re connected to a real person. Creditwatch Services is a debt collection agency headquartered in Fort Worth, Texas. They do first- and third-party consumer and commercial debt collection, and collects debts ranging from medical debts to student loan debts to debts owed to local governments. Creditwatch is known to have collected for Verizon, American Express business cards, Yellow Pages for Idearc Media, and utility companies, such as Texas' GCEC. In addition to Ft. Worth, Texas, Creditwatch Services has offices in Las Cruces, New Mexico; Monroe, Louisiana; and Albuquerque, New Mexico. In 2009, the company acquired the contracts, debt servicing and marketing rights for Stop-Loss, Inc., a Louisiana debt collection agency. They also acquired the database and debts owned by CollectRite of Albuquerque, New Mexico. In order to increase your chances of prevailing in a Creditwatch Services harassment case, keep records of all phone calls and correspondence, such as the dates and times of contact, with whom you spoke, and what the debt collector said.
